Electric Fire Suite

Electric fireplaces are a great alternative to wood-burning stoves and traditional gas fireplaces. They do not require maintenance, chimney cleaning or wood chopping. They can be mounted on any flat wall in your home.

Most models produce heat through the use of a fan, which draws cold air and then heats it. This is a safer option than burning wood, and it emits no harmful gasses.

These units are not as complicated as traditional fireplaces, but they do require some care to keep them looking their best. First it is important to ensure that the fireplace is unplugged when not being used. It is crucial to unplug the unit when not in use, since electricity can still flow through the cord. Avoid placing the cord behind furniture or under rugs, as this could cause fire. Also, keep it away from kids and pets, as they may try to chew or play with it.

To clean your electric fire suite, simply wipe it with a clean cloth and a little warm soapy water. Make sure to use only cleaning products that do not contain any flammable components. These products could damage the glass or cause fire. It's also a good idea to replace the bulbs as needed. It is crucial to select the correct bulb. Otherwise, you'll end up with a less appealing light and shorter lifespan.

Changing the light bulbs is usually straightforward. You should not touch the light bulbs with your hands. The natural oils you have on your skin can alter the light emitting diode. It is possible to burn or break the bulb if you are not vigilant.



You should also think about the amount of energy consumed by your electric fireplace. You can determine this by checking the wattage of your fireplace, the current electricity rates, and how long you plan to use it per day. Then, you can calculate the amount it will cost to run your fire.

Even though most electric fireplaces are easy to maintain however, it is important to read through the instructions and buying guide provided by the manufacturer. Many of these will give details about cleaning specific components. It is particularly important to turn off your electricity fireplace and disconnect it from the power source before trying to clean any internal components. Contact a professional electrician If you're not sure what to do.

In general, it is safe to clean the exterior of your electric fireplace with a dry cloth or soft brush. It is crucial to keep in mind that you should not wipe the grate, heat outlets or inlets with anything that is contaminated by moisture. Moisture can cause the fireplace to fail and could be an accident hazard.

Additionally, it's important to clean your fireplace regularly to prevent the build-up of dust and dirt. The most common areas to get dirty are the ember bed, inlets and heat outlets, and the glass. Fortunately they are the easiest areas to clean.

Smudges and finger prints will frequently build up on the glass. A soft or cloth brush is all that's needed to get them out. Once or twice a year, you should also wipe the inside of the grate using a dry cloth.
